Adderall XR

Adderall XR is a central nervous system stimulant used to treat ADHD. The patient is taking it for ADHD diagnosis and management. The standard doses are 10-60 mg per day divided into doses, starting at 10 mg and increasing by 10 mg weekly. The patient's dose is 10 mg in the morning and at noon. Adverse reactions include insomnia, restlessness, blurred vision, tachycardia, anorexia, and growth inhibition with long term use in children. The patient should take the medication at least 6 hours before bedtime to avoid sleep disturbances and not double or alter doses without consulting their healthcare provider.

Trade Name: Adderall XR

Generic Name: Amphetamine


Salts

Pt Weight:

Classification: Central Nervous System stimulants


Indications: ADHD
Why is your patient taking this drug? ADHD diagnosis management
Standard doses and routes:
PO: (Adults and Children 12 yr): 1060 mg/day in divided doses; start with 10 mg/day, by 10
mg/day at weekly intervals. Sustained-release capsules can be given once daily, tablets every 8
12 hr.
Patient Dose: 10mg in morning and @noon
Adverse Reactions & Side Fx: CNS:
hyperactivity, insomnia, restlessness, tremor, aggression,
anger, behavioral disturbances, dizziness, hallucinations,
headache, mania, irritability, skin picking, talkativeness,
thought disorder, tics
EENT: blurred vision, mydriasis
CV: SUDDEN DEATH, palpitations, tachycardia,
cardiomyopathy (increased with prolonged use, high doses),
hypertension, hypotension, peripheral vasculopathy
GI: anorexia, constipation, cramps, diarrhea, dry mouth,
metallic taste, nausea, vomiting
GU: erectile dysfunction, libido
Derm: alopecia, urticaria
Endo: growth inhibition (with long term use in children)
Neuro: paresthesia
Misc: psychological dependence

Contraindications:
Hyperexcitable states including hyperthyroidism;
Psychotic personalities;
Suicidal or homicidal tendencies;
Chemical dependence;
Glaucoma;
Structural cardiac abnormalities (may the risk of sudden
death);
